Malkangiri: At least five police personnel were injured as villagers attacked them during a raid on ganja fields in Malkangiri district, forcing the securitymen to open fire in the air in self defence.

The incident took place when a police team raided Hilleriguda area, about 20 km from here, after getting information about ganja cultivation in villages like Jharpali, Padmagiri and Pedakunda, police said.

"After the police team seized a huge quantity of ganja and was transporting the same in three trucks, residents of the area attacked them with stones, sticks and sharp weapons," Superintendent of Police Akhileswar Singh said.

Five police personnel, including two Assistant Sub-Inspectors (ASI) and three special police officers were injured in stone throwing, he said.

The police fired a few shots in the air to disperse the crowd, SP said police detained one man from the area and investigation was in progress.
